UM171-Expanded Cord Blood Transplants Support Robust T Cell Reconstitution with Low Rates of Severe Infections

Abstract: Rapid T cell reconstitution following hematopoietic stem cell transplantation (HSCT) is essential for protection against infections and has been associated with lower incidence of chronic graft-versus-host disease (cGVHD), relapse, and transplant-related mortality (TRM). While cord blood (CB) transplants are associated with lower rates of cGVHD and relapse, their low stem cell content results in slower immune reconstitution and higher risk of graft failure, severe infections, and TRM. “…Regarding immune reconstitution, the median number of infused T cells was 2-3 times lower in UM171-expanded CB than in unmanipulated CB, even though the quantity and phenotype of T cells after transplantation were similar between the two groups 31 . T cell receptor sequencing analysis indicated that the patients who received UM171-expanded CB displayed increased T cell diversity and rapid virus-specific T cell responses at 12 months post-transplantation, leading to a significant reduction in the occurrence of severe infection.…”

“… 22 , 23 Despite this, NRM was lower in the patients receiving UM171 CB, and a significant proportion of these patients received CBs that would be considered too small for clinical use, thus further validating the benefit of the UM171 technology. Additional reasons why outcome may be improved with a UM171-manipulated CB is the associated rapid T-cell reconstitution, greater T-cell diversity, 24 and lower risk of severe infections after transplant 24 compared with a conventional CB graft.…”
